Geospace is based in Seattle. Up until 1993, its best-known products were GEOSPACE Magnetic Marbles and other related products that included games, building sets, and action sets for adults and kids. Although Magnetic Marbles are still a large part of our business, now we're receiving a ton of worldwide notoriety for our expansive line of SPIN games.
The original WORD SPINĀ® travel game was created in 1994 by Dennis Binkley, the president of Geospace, and his Product Design Team. Using the earlier magnetic products as a springboard, the team came up with the idea of small magnetized disks, each with several flat sides (or facets) on them. Letters were printed on each of the facets, and each disk was given a different set of letters. Several disks, held together by magnetic energy, could be easily spun in either direction, and their position within a group of disks could be easily changed. Each letter was given a different numerical value. By spinning and changing the order of the disks (from two to several), a person can form words of different values. WORD SPIN was born, and the rest, as they say, is history.
